Wadjda is a film directed by Haifaa Mansour. It centers on a 10-year-old Saudi girl named Wadjda (Waad Mohammed) whose dream is to race her best friend and neighbor Abdullah (Abdullrahman Al Gohani) on a bicycle. Her mother (Reem Abdullah) will not buy her the bike she wants, saying that Saudi girls do not ride bikes. Wadjda takes it upon herself to raise the 800 riyals (US $213) she needs by selling woven bracelets to her classmates. Later, Wadjda learns of a Quran-reading competition at her school with a prize of 1000 riyals, enough to buy the bike.
